Q: Is 11,312,140 a Composite Number?

 A: Yes, 11,312,140 is a composite number.

Why is 11,312,140 a composite number?

A composite number is a number that can be divided evenly by more numbers than 1 and itself. It is the opposite of a prime number.

The number 11,312,140 can be evenly divided by 1 2 4 5 7 10 14 17 20 28 34 35 49 68 70 85 97 98 119 140 170 194 196 238 245 340 343 388 476 485 490 595 679 686 833 970 980 1,190 1,358 1,372 1,649 1,666 1,715 1,940 2,380 2,716 3,298 3,332 3,395 3,430 4,165 4,753 5,831 6,596 6,790 6,860 8,245 8,330 9,506 11,543 11,662 13,580 16,490 16,660 19,012 23,086 23,324 23,765 29,155 32,980 33,271 46,172 47,530 57,715 58,310 66,542 80,801 95,060 115,430 116,620 133,084 161,602 166,355 230,860 323,204 332,710 404,005 565,607 665,420 808,010 1,131,214 1,616,020 2,262,428 2,828,035 5,656,070 and 11,312,140, with no remainder.

Since 11,312,140 cannot be divided by just 1 and 11,312,140, it is a composite number.
